单选题关于程序设计基本概念,以下叙述错误的是(  )。A 计算机可以直接执行由任意高级语言编写的程序B 高级语言都有与之对应的编译程序或解释程序C 用任何一种计算机高级语言都可以把算法转换为程序D 结构化算法可以解决任何复杂的问题

题目
单选题
关于程序设计基本概念,以下叙述错误的是(  )。
A

计算机可以直接执行由任意高级语言编写的程序

B

高级语言都有与之对应的编译程序或解释程序

C

用任何一种计算机高级语言都可以把算法转换为程序

D

结构化算法可以解决任何复杂的问题


相似考题
更多“单选题关于程序设计基本概念,以下叙述错误的是(  )。A 计算机可以直接执行由任意高级语言编写的程序B 高级语言都有与之对应的编译程序或解释程序C 用任何一种计算机高级语言都可以把算法转换为程序D 结构化算法可以解决任何复杂的问题”相关问题
  • 第1题:

    高级程序设计语言的特点是( )。

    A.高级语言数据结构丰富

    B.高级语言与具体的机器结构密切相关

    C.高级语言接近算法语言不易掌握

    D.用高级语言编写的程序计算机可立即执行


    正确答案:A
    高级语言提供了丰富的数据结构和控制结构,提高了问题的表达能力,降低了程序的复杂性。

  • 第2题:

    下列叙述中,正确的是

    A.C抖是高级程序设计语言的一种

    B.用C什程序设计语言编写的程序可以直接在机器上运行

    C.当代最先进的计算机可以直接识别、执行任何一种语言编写的程序

    D.机器语言和汇编语言是同一种语言的不同名称


    正确答案:A
    解析:高级语言编写的程序提高了可移植性和可读性,程序设计语言通常分为:机器语言、汇编语言和高级语言。用机器语言编写的程序可读性差,可移植性也差。

  • 第3题:

    以下叙述中正确的是( )。

    A.C++是高级程序设计语言的一种

    B.用C++程序设计语言编写的程序可以直接在机器上运行

    C.当代最先进的计算机可以直接识别、执行任何语言编写的程序

    D.机器语言和汇编语言是同一种语言的不同名称


    正确答案:A
    解析:目前流行的高级语言如C、C++、VisualC++、VisualBasic等都采用编译的方法。它是用相应语言的编译程序先把源程序编译成机器语言的目标程序,然后再把目标程序和各种的标准库函数连接装配成一个完整的可执行的机器语言程序。

  • 第4题:

    下列叙述中,正确的是______。

    A.C++是高级程序设计语言的一种

    B.用C++程序设计语言编写的程序可以直接在机器上运行

    C.当代最先进的计算机可以直接识别、执行任何语言编写的程序

    D.机器语言和汇编语言是同一种语言的不同名称


    正确答案:A
    解析:所谓高级语言是一种用各种意义的“词”和“数学公式”按照一定的“语法规则”编写程序的语言,也称高级程序设计语言。C++就是高级程序设计语言中的一种。

  • 第5题:

    在计算机程序设计语言中,可以直接被计算机识别并执行的是()。

    A机器语言

    B汇编语言

    C算法语言

    D高级语言


    A

  • 第6题:

    高级程序设计语言的特点是()。

    • A、高级语言数据结构丰富
    • B、高级语言与具体的机器结构密切相关
    • C、高级语言接近算法语言不易掌握
    • D、用高级语言编写的程序计算机可立即执行

    正确答案:A

  • 第7题:

    在下面的叙述中,正确的是()

    • A、高级语言编写的程序称为目标程序
    • B、计算机对源程序可以直接理解和执行
    • C、需要通过编译程序或解释程序将高级语言翻译成计算机能理解并执行的二进制指令代码才能执行
    • D、需要通过汇编程序将高级语言翻译成计算机能理解并执行的二进制指令代码才能执行

    正确答案:C

  • 第8题:

    以下说法中,错误的是()。

    • A、高级语言编写的源程序计算机可直接执行
    • B、编译程序把高级语言源程序全部转换成机器指令并产生目标程序
    • C、解释程序,以解释方式分析源程序代码,不形成目标程序
    • D、各种高级语言有其专用的编译或解释程序

    正确答案:A

  • 第9题:

    可以被计算机直接执行的程序设计语言是()

    • A、机器语言
    • B、结构化语言
    • C、汇编语言
    • D、高级语言

    正确答案:A

  • 第10题:

    单选题
    高级程序设计语言的特点是(  )。
    A

    数据结构丰富

    B

    与具体的机器结构密切相关

    C

    接近算法语言,不易掌握

    D

    计算机可立即执行用高级语言编写的程序


    正确答案: C
    解析:
    高级语言符合人的思维,可读性很强,提供了丰富的数据结构和控制结构,提高了问题的表达能力,降低了程序的复杂性,屏蔽了具体硬件细节,具有良好的可移植性。

  • 第11题:

    单选题
    高级程序设计语言的特点是()。
    A

    高级语言数据结构丰富

    B

    高级语言与具体的机器结构密切相关

    C

    高级语言接近算法语言不易掌握

    D

    用高级语言编写的程序计算机可立即执行


    正确答案: A
    解析: 高级语言提供了丰富的数据结构和控制结构,提高了问题的表达能力,降低了程序的复杂性。

  • 第12题:

    单选题
    下列叙述中,正确的是(  )。
    A

    C++是高级程序设计语言的一种

    B

    用C++程序设计语言编写的程序可以直接在机器上运行

    C

    当代最先进的计算机可以直接识别、执行任何语言编写的程序

    D

    机器语言和汇编语言是同一种语言的不同名称


    正确答案: B
    解析:
    A项,C/C++、Java等都属于高级程序语言。B项,高级程序语言编写的程序必须经过编译、链接后才能运行;C项,计算机只能直接识别机器语言;D项,汇编语言是一种把机器语言“符号化”的语言,和机器语言是两种不同的语言。

  • 第13题:

    下列有关高级语言的叙述中,哪一个是不正确的?

    A.高级语言又称为算法语言

    B.高级语言独立于计算机硬件

    C.高级语言程序可以直接在计算机上执行

    D.用高级语言编写的程序其通用性和移植性好


    正确答案:C
    解析:对计算机而言,高级语言程序(一般称为源程序)不能直接执行,必须将它们翻译成具体的机器语言程序(目标程序)才能执行。

  • 第14题:

    A、高级语言程序的执行速度比低级语言程序快

    B、高级语言就是自然语言

    C、高级语言与机器无关

    D、计算机可以直接识别和执行用高级语言编写的源程序


    正确答案:C

  • 第15题:

    下面有关高级语言的叙述中,( )是正确的。

    A)高级语言又称为算法语言

    B)高级语言独立于计算机硬件

    C)用高级语言编写的程序其通用性和移植性好

    D)高级语言程序可以直接在计算机上执行


    正确答案:D

  • 第16题:

    以下说法中,错误的是( )。

    A.高级语言编写的源程序计算机可直接执行
    B.编译程序把高级语言源程序全部转换成机器指令并产生目标程序
    C.解释程序,以解释方式分析源程序代码,不形成目标程序
    D.各种高级语言有其专用的编译或解释程序

    答案:A
    解析:
    高级语言编写的源程序不能直接执行,它必须经过编译程序或解释程序加工,编译过程产生目标程序(可装配为可执行程序),解释过程不产生目标程序(边解释边执行),语 言不同使用的编译程序或解释程序也不同。

  • 第17题:

    以下关于计算机程序设计语言的说法中,正确的有()。

    • A、计算机只能直接执行机器语言程序
    • B、高级语言是高级计算机才能执行的语言
    • C、机器语言又称为低级语言
    • D、计算机可以直接执行汇编语言学程序

    正确答案:A,C

  • 第18题:

    任何高级程序设计语言编写的程序都必须经过转换后才能由计算机执行。


    正确答案:正确

  • 第19题:

    用计算机机器语言编写的程序可以由计算机直接执行,用高级语言编写的程序必须经过编译(或解释)才能执行。


    正确答案:正确

  • 第20题:

    用计算机机器语言编写的程序可以由计算机直接执行,用高级语言编写的程序必须经过编译才能执行。


    正确答案:正确

  • 第21题:

    单选题
    在下面的叙述中,正确的是()
    A

    高级语言编写的程序称为目标程序

    B

    计算机对源程序可以直接理解和执行

    C

    需要通过编译程序或解释程序将高级语言翻译成计算机能理解并执行的二进制指令代码才能执行

    D

    需要通过汇编程序将高级语言翻译成计算机能理解并执行的二进制指令代码才能执行


    正确答案: D
    解析: 暂无解析

  • 第22题:

    单选题
    在计算机程序设计语言中,可以直接被计算机识别并执行的是()。
    A

    机器语言

    B

    汇编语言

    C

    算法语言

    D

    高级语言


    正确答案: A
    解析: 暂无解析

  • 第23题:

    单选题
    以下说法中,错误的是()。
    A

    高级语言编写的源程序计算机可直接执行

    B

    编译程序把高级语言源程序全部转换成机器指令并产生目标程序

    C

    解释程序,以解释方式分析源程序代码,不形成目标程序

    D

    各种高级语言有其专用的编译或解释程序


    正确答案: C
    解析: 暂无解析